#b53ec5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b53ec5 is composed of 71% red, 24.3% green and 77.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.1% cyan, 68.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 292.9 degrees, a saturation of 53.8% and a lightness of 50.8%. #b53ec5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7cff with #6b008b.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

#b53ec5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b53ec5 has RGB values of R:181, G:62, B:197 and CMYK values of C:0.08, M:0.69, Y:0,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 11878085.

Shades and Tints of #b53ec5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030103 is the darkest color, while #faf3f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#b53ec5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#89788b is the less saturated color, while #e104ff is the most saturated one.
